Understanding the financial performance of a company over specific periods is crucial for investors, analysts, and stakeholders. One of the key periods that often garners significant attention is the third quarter, or Q3. The Months In Q3—July, August, and September—are pivotal for many businesses as they often reflect the impact of summer sales, back-to-school spending, and the beginning of the holiday shopping season. This period can provide valuable insights into a company's strategic planning, market positioning, and overall financial health.
Understanding Q3 Performance
Q3 is a critical period for many industries, particularly retail, technology, and consumer goods. The Months In Q3 are characterized by various economic activities that can significantly influence a company's revenue and profitability. For instance, July often sees a surge in travel and tourism, while August is marked by back-to-school shopping. September, on the other hand, is a transitional month that sets the stage for the holiday season.

Analyzing Q3 Financial Reports
When analyzing Q3 financial reports, it's important to look beyond the headline numbers and delve into the details. Here are some steps to effectively analyze Q3 financial reports:
- Review Revenue Breakdown: Understand how revenue is generated across different segments or product lines. This can provide insights into which areas of the business are performing well and which may need improvement.
- Examine Expense Management: Look at how the company is managing its expenses, particularly in areas like marketing, research and development, and operational costs.
- Assess Profitability: Evaluate the company's profitability by examining its net income, operating income, and gross profit margins.
- Evaluate Cash Flow: Analyze the company's cash flow statement to understand its liquidity and financial health.
By following these steps, investors and analysts can gain a comprehensive understanding of a company's performance during the Months In Q3 and make informed decisions.
📊 Note: It's important to compare Q3 performance with previous quarters and the same period in the previous year to identify trends and patterns.
Key Industries and Q3 Performance
Different industries experience varying levels of activity and performance during the Months In Q3. Here are some key industries and how they typically perform during this period:
- Retail: The retail industry often sees a boost in sales during Q3, particularly in August with back-to-school shopping and in September as consumers start preparing for the holiday season.
- Technology: The technology sector may experience fluctuations in Q3, depending on product release cycles and consumer demand. However, the period often sees increased spending on software and hardware upgrades.
- Consumer Goods: Consumer goods companies often benefit from increased spending during the summer months, with July and August being particularly strong for travel-related products and outdoor gear.
- Healthcare: The healthcare sector tends to be more stable during Q3, with consistent demand for medical services and products. However, seasonal factors like flu season can impact performance.

Challenges and Risks in Q3
While the Months In Q3 present numerous opportunities, they also come with challenges and risks. Some of the key challenges include:
- Seasonal Fluctuations: Seasonal factors can impact sales and revenue, particularly in industries like retail and consumer goods.
- Economic Uncertainty: Economic conditions can change rapidly, affecting consumer spending and market demand.
- Competitive Pressure: Increased competition during the summer months can make it challenging for companies to maintain market share.
- Supply Chain Disruptions: Disruptions in the supply chain can impact product availability and delivery times, affecting customer satisfaction.
To mitigate these challenges, companies need to implement robust risk management strategies and stay agile in their operations.
